Ordinals
beta
Sat 942118933905686
decimal
188423.3933905686
degree
0°188423′935″3933905686‴
percentile
44.86280642581035%
name
hefqwnlfoul
cycle
0
epoch
0
period
93
block
188423
offset
3933905686
timestamp
2012-07-10 12:11:57 UTC
rarity
common
prev
next